QoS-Guaranteed Cross-Layer Resource Allocation Algorithm for Multiclass Services in Downlink LTE System
In this paper, a QoS-guaranteed cross-layer resource allocation algorithm for multiclass services in downlink LTE system is proposed, which takes EXP rule, channel quality variance, real-time services and non-real-time services and minimum transmission rate into account. The key features of the proposed algorithm are that all the users and resource blocks will be allocated step by step respectively. Numerical results demonstrate that the proposed algorithm effectively guarantees the user QoS requirement for multiclass services. At the same time, it mainly maintains the throughput and fairness performances in a high level.
